Embodiment 2

[0067] The second embodiment discloses a quick operation device for a smart mobile terminal in a black screen state, please refer to figure 2 , figure 2 It is a block diagram of a quick operation device for a smart mobile terminal in a black screen state in the second embodiment, where the smart mobile terminal includes a mobile phone, a tablet computer, and a handheld Internet device. Such as figure 2 As shown, the device includes the following modules:

[0068] 1. Screen area division module,

[0069] This module is used for users to customize the screen into N areas according to the size of the screen of the smart mobile terminal device.

[0070] In this embodiment, the screen area division module sets the screen division method to specifically divide the screen into four screen areas on the upper right, lower right, lower left, and upper left along the center of the horizontal axis and the vertical axis of the smart mobile terminal screen. Abstract

The invention discloses a method for rapidly operating a smart mobile terminal in a blank screen state. The method comprises steps as follows: S1, a screen of the smart mobile terminal is divided into N areas in a user-defined manner according to the size of the screen; S2, an area application mapping relation table is defined and defines the mapping relation of screen operation gestures and corresponding service processes in different screen areas; S3, the screen areas operated according to user gestures are identified, and operation gesture information of a user to the screen area is acquired; S4, the corresponding service processes corresponding to the operation gesture information in the area application mapping relation table are looked up; and S5, if the corresponding service processes are successfully looked up and compared, the corresponding service processes are executed. The screen is divided into a plurality of areas, the clicking gestures are defined by the user, meanwhile, the application and implementation function which correspond to different areas can also be defined by the user, the application service of the terminal is rapidly started in the blank screen state, the applicability is wide, and the user experience is excellent.

Technical field [0001] The present invention relates to the technical field of application of smart mobile terminals, in particular to a quick operation method and device for smart mobile terminals in a black screen state. Background technique [0002] With the advent of the high-tech era in the 21st century, smart mobile terminal devices such as mobile phones have increasingly become indispensable necessities in most people's daily lives. In particular, smart phones continue to innovate in the fields of software and hardware, constantly changing people's social life and all aspects of life. [0003] Today's smart mobile terminal users will install more and more applications in their terminal devices, all of which are proud of the emergence of more and more fun and easy-to-use high-quality applications.
